      <title>How to Kafka configured on your PC with Databricks?</title>
      <link>https://community.databricks.com/t5/data-engineering/how-to-kafka-configured-on-your-pc-with-databricks/m-p/13576#M8234</link>
      <description>&lt;P&gt;I'm working on the case to configure Kafka that is installed on my machine (Laptop) &amp;amp; I want to connect it with my Databricks account hosted on the AWS cloud.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Secondly, I have CSV files that I want to use for real-time processing from Kafka to Databrick dbfs, where I'll process the data coming live from Kafka.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;</description>

      <description>&lt;P&gt;For CSV, you need just to readStream in the notebook and append output to CSV using forEachBatch method.&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;&lt;/P&gt;&lt;P&gt;Your Kafka on PC needs to have the public address or you need to set AWS VPN and connect from your laptop to be in the same VPC as databricks.&lt;/P&gt;</description>
